How Sponsor Matching Works in 2026
Modern sponsor matching has evolved significantly thanks to artificial intelligence and big data analytics.
The typical process includes:
Event Profile Creation
Organizers submit details including:
- Event name
- Industry
- Location
- Audience demographics
- Attendance estimates
- Ticket pricing
- Marketing reach
- Social media engagement
- Sponsorship packages
Sponsor Database Analysis
The matching company compares your event against thousands of potential sponsors based on:
- Previous sponsorship history
- Marketing campaigns
- Geographic focus
- Customer demographics
- Budget size
- Business objectives
AI Compatibility Scoring
Advanced systems calculate a compatibility score by analyzing:
- Audience overlap
- Brand alignment
- Expected visibility
- Marketing value
- Engagement potential
Sponsor Introductions
Qualified sponsors receive customized proposals while organizers receive contact recommendations and partnership opportunities.

Tips for Successfully Finding Event Sponsors
Even with advanced matching platforms, organizers should follow proven sponsorship strategies.
Know Your Audience
Sponsors invest in audiences, not simply events.
Provide accurate information regarding:
- Age groups
- Industries
- Income levels
- Professional interests
- Purchasing behavior
Build Attractive Sponsorship Packages
Offer multiple sponsorship tiers that include:
- Logo placement
- Speaking opportunities
- Exhibition booths
- Digital advertising
- Social media promotion
- VIP networking access
Personalize Every Proposal
Avoid generic sponsorship requests.
Show exactly why a particular sponsor fits your audience and event objectives.
Demonstrate ROI
Sponsors increasingly expect measurable marketing results.
Include projected:
- Attendance
- Online reach
- Media coverage
- Lead opportunities
- Brand exposure
Maintain Relationships
Continue communicating with sponsors after the event by sharing performance reports, attendee feedback, and opportunities for future collaboration.
